NERO, (A.D. 54-68), AE sestertius issued c.66, Rome mint, (26.34 g), obv. laureate head to right of Nero, around IMP NERO CLAVDIVS CAESAR AVG GER P M TR P P P, rev. Roma seated left on cuirass, holding Victory and parazonium, ROMA in exergue, S C across field, (S.1961, RIC 335, WCN 155, BMC -). Deep brown patina, very fine and rare in this condition.

Ex Dr V.J.A.Flynn Collection and previously A.H.Baldwin & Sons with ticket.
